Does the appearance of a rash on both forearms after a 6 weeks episode of fungus infection on my palms (both hands) warrant urgent attention?

Doctor's Answers 1

Thank you for the question.

It is difficult to determine the cause of your rashes from your description of the rash. There are other possible causes of the rash apart from a fungal infection such as eczema, contact dermatitis and even infection. It is best for you to see your doctor or dermatologist for a proper assessment and management.

As compared to LASIK patients, why do Epi-LASIK patients tend to have residual degree instead of perfect eyesight after surgery?

Actually, the basis of your question ie that epi-LASIK patients tend to have residual degree as compared to LASIK patients is not necessarily true. For example, in this Cochrane Database Review meta-analysis comparing LASIK with PRK (which is the same as epi-LASIK) https://www. ncbi. nlm. nih. gov/pubmed/23440799, the authors concluded that 'The two techniques appear to give similar outcomes one year after surgery.

Is it possible to have painless epididymitis, and what are possible causes?

Epididymitis or inflammation of the epididymis is commonly painful, especially in acute epididymitis. Painless epididymitis is most commonly caused by tuberculosis of the epididymis. Painless epididymitis is usually a type of chronic epididymitis and if there is suspicion of this condition, we would have to rule out tuberculosis of the urinary tract, also known as GUTB (genitourinary tuberculosis). Untreated GUTB can have serious repercussions eg stritures or narrowing of the ureters and potential damage to the kidneys.
